My old car had a foot ebrake. If you pushed it past the locking point and held it and then floored the gas, you could burn the tires as long as you wanted. The strips were uniform black the entire length and the car wouldn't stop burning until you released the ebrake. I embarassed some much stronger cars in informal contests we had. But, I couldn't smoke em hard unless I used diswashing liquid, engine was strong enough to spin (barely) but not to smoke.
